Understanding the Real Estate Exam

The real estate exam is a critical step towards becoming a licensed real estate agent. It assesses your knowledge of the laws, regulations, and practices in the real estate industry. Here’s a breakdown of what to expect:

Exam Format

The real estate exam typically consists of multiple-choice questions, with some states including essay or scenario-based questions. The exact format may vary, so it’s essential to check your state’s requirements.

Study Materials

To pass the exam, you’ll need the right study materials, such as textbooks, online courses, and practice exams. Make sure to choose resources that are specific to your state’s requirements.

Preparation Tips

Now that you know what to expect, let’s dive into some preparation tips that will make studying for the real estate exam a breeze.

Create a Study Schedule

Organize your study time by creating a schedule. Allocate specific time slots for studying, and make sure you stick to it.

Understand the Key Concepts

Focus on understanding the fundamental concepts of real estate, such as property types, contracts, and legal regulations.

Property Types

Learn about different property types, including residential, commercial, industrial, and agricultural properties.

Contracts

Understand the basics of real estate contracts, including offer and acceptance, consideration, and the statute of frauds.

Legal Regulations

Familiarize yourself with local and state regulations that govern the real estate industry.

Take Practice Exams

Practice exams are your best friends. They help you get used to the exam format and timing. Make sure to review your answers and learn from your mistakes.

Seek Guidance

Consider joining a real estate exam prep course or study group. Interacting with others who share the same goal can be both motivating and enlightening.

Exam Day Tips

When the big day arrives, these tips will help you stay calm and perform your best.

Get a Good Night’s Sleep

Ensure you get a full night’s rest before the exam. This will help you stay alert and focused.

Arrive Early

Plan to arrive at the exam center early to avoid any last-minute stress.

Bring the Essentials

Don’t forget to bring identification, any required paperwork, and a positive attitude.

Stay Calm

During the exam, take a deep breath and stay calm. Read each question carefully and answer to the best of your knowledge.
